If you walk down the aisles of most toy stores today, you'll likely find no shortage of action figures based on video games: from toys modelled after characters from Fortnite, Minecraft, and Five Nights at Freddy's to other perennial favourites like Mario & Sonic. But this wasn't always the case.

Throughout the early '90s, most toy manufacturers had yet to capitalize on the explosive popularity of video games, believing the market for video game toys to be a niche that wasn't worth investing in. As a result, finding toys based on your favourite gaming characters could often be an impossible task, with the only exceptions being figures based on games that had already made the jump to another medium like film or TV, like Hasbro's GI-Joe-esque Street Fighter II figures and Playmate's Earthworm Jim series.
